Output 758f8f210331b86dc22041b4fa10d5cdca13668f8c69446af0329070f8a524e3:1

value
295656
script pubkey
OP_0 OP_PUSHBYTES_20 bf2a5233b9c1bea2a11a2a3f42477790744bac7b
address
bc1qhu49yvaecxl29gg69gl5y3mhjp6yhtrmzp74zy
transaction
758f8f210331b86dc22041b4fa10d5cdca13668f8c69446af0329070f8a524e3
confirmations
72967
spent
true